A little more about BamBoo Bears from Planet Fred:
Each bear’s fur is 70% natural bamboo and 30% organic cotton fleece. The ears, feet, paw pads and tail are made of 55% hemp and 45% organic cotton. All materials are dyed with low-impact, cold water dyes....the bear’s stuffing is made from renewable, hypoallergenic corn-based fiber.
